Photo of The Nare

“A country house hotel with fabulous sea views. Elegant rooms and suites feel like a luxury home with antiques, Persian rugs and printed wallpaper. With standout service, two restaurants, outdoor and indoor pools, a spa, a tennis court, and a croquet pitch - this is a real crowd-pleaser for all ages.”

The Nare Hotel

This homely country house hotel by the sea is beloved by its loyal guests who come back year-in, year-out for its supreme location and superb staff. It’s the perfect place for a multi-generational holiday. Don’t miss a day trip out on the hotel’s own motor launch.
